An established retailer is seeking an experienced Distribution Centre Manager to lead operations within a high-volume distribution environment. The successful candidate will oversee all warehouse and logistics activities, ensuring efficient inventory flow, operational excellence, and strong service delivery across both retail and e-commerce.

How to prepare for a job interview at Employer near you
✨Know Your Numbers
As a Distribution Centre Manager, you'll need to demonstrate your understanding of key performance indicators. Brush up on metrics like inventory turnover, order accuracy, and shipping times. Be ready to discuss how you've improved these in past roles.
✨Showcase Leadership Skills
This role requires strong leadership abilities. Prepare examples of how you've successfully led teams in high-pressure environments. Think about specific challenges you faced and how you motivated your team to achieve operational excellence.
✨Understand the E-commerce Landscape
Since the job involves both retail and e-commerce, make sure you’re familiar with the latest trends in online logistics. Be prepared to discuss how you can enhance service delivery for e-commerce customers and streamline processes to meet their needs.
